比特币钱包工作原理详细解析
比特币作为一种去中心化的数字货币,它的背后有着复杂的技术结构,其中比特币钱包是用户与比特币网络互动的关键工具。理解比特币钱包的工作原理,不仅有助于用户更好地管理自己的资产,还有助于提高用户的安全意识和使用效率。本文将从比特币钱包的基本概念、种类、工作原理、以及安全性等方面进行详细阐述,帮助读者深入理解比特币钱包的运作机制。
比特币钱包的基本概念
比特币钱包,顾名思义,是存储比特币的地方。比特币钱包主要用于管理数字货币的接收、发送及存储。每个比特币钱包都包含一个或多个私钥和相应的公钥,其中私钥用于签署交易以证明对比特币的拥有权,而公钥则用于生成比特币地址以便接收款项。此外,钱包本身并不实际存储比特币,用户的资产是保存在比特币区块链上的。
比特币钱包的种类
比特币钱包可以根据存储介质和使用方式的不同分为多种类型,主要包括以下几种:
- 软件钱包:这类钱包通常以程序的形式安装在电脑或手机上,用户可以方便地管理自己的比特币。软件钱包又可以分为桌面钱包、移动钱包和网络钱包。其中桌面钱包需要下载到本地,移动钱包则是手机应用,而网络钱包则是基于网站的工具。
- 硬件钱包:硬件钱包是一种专用设备,用于安全地存储比特币私钥。这种钱包通常能提供离线存储,从而提高安全性,主要适合对于大量比特币投资者而言。
- 纸钱包:纸钱包是一种物理形式的钱包,通过打印出私钥和公钥来存储比特币。这种类型的钱包不受网络攻击的直接影响,但对用户的管理能力和保护意识提出了高要求。
比特币钱包的工作原理
比特币钱包的工作原理主要依托于公钥密码学原理和区块链技术。每个比特币钱包都有独特的公钥和私钥来支持比特币的发送与接收。公钥是通过私钥生成的,私钥是一个随机生成的长字符串,用户只需妥善保管它,以避免数字资产的丢失或被盗。
当用户希望发送比特币时,钱包会使用私钥生成一份交易,并把发送者的公钥和接受者的公钥以及比特币数量打包在一个交易信息中。这份交易信息随后会被广播到比特币网络中,经过网络中的节点验证后,被添加到一个区块中,并最终被记录在区块链上。同时,发送者的比特币余额会被扣减,而接收者的余额则会相应增加。
比特币钱包的安全性
随着比特币的流行,其安全性问题也日益突出。钱包安全主要依赖于私钥的保护。私钥如果被他人获取,用户的比特币将面临被盗的风险。因此,在使用比特币钱包时,用户应该采取以下安全措施:
- 使用强密码:钱包软件和交易平台必须设定复杂且难以猜测的密码,降低被破解的可能性。
- 启用双重认证:双重认证可以增加额外的安全层,即使密码被盗,也无法轻易转账。
- 进行定期备份:定期对钱包进行备份,可以在设备损坏或丢失的情况下快速恢复数字资产。
- 使用硬件钱包:对于较大的比特币资产,建议使用硬件钱包进行离线存储,保障其安全性。
相关比特币钱包如何生成地址?
比特币钱包生成地址的过程相对复杂,涉及到多个步骤。首先,钱包软件会随机生成一个私钥,这是一个256位的随机数字。然后,通过椭圆曲线数字签名算法(ECDSA),私钥会被用来生成一个公钥。接下来,公钥经过一系列的哈希处理,最终生成比特币地址。这个地址是经过Base58Check编码后的形式,通常以1或3开头。
用户需要注意,展示的比特币地址通常不是私钥的直接体现,因此地址尽管可以公开分享,但私钥必须保持私密,一旦泄露将造成不可逆转的损失。
相关比特币交易是如何进行的?
比特币交易的过程可以分为几个步骤。首先,用户需要打开比特币钱包,输入收款方的比特币地址以及要发送的金额,再点击“发送”按钮。此时,钱包软件会创建一个交易信息,该信息包含了发送方的公钥、接收方的公钥及比特币数量等关键信息。然后,钱包使用发送方的私钥对交易进行签名,确保交易的真实性。
经过签名的交易会被广播到比特币网络,相关的矿工节点会对其进行验证,确保发送方的余额足够,并确认交易的有效性。一旦验证通过,交易将被打包到区块中,成为区块链的一部分。交易的记录不会被篡改,因为区块链的不可变性确保了数据的安全性。
相关如何选择适合自己的比特币钱包?
选择适合的比特币钱包需要考虑多个因素。首先,用户需要评估自己的需求,如果只是偶尔进行小额交易,选择一个简单易用的手机或网络钱包就可以。如果是长期投资或持有大量比特币,硬件钱包则是更安全的选择。
其次,安全性也非常重要。用户需要查看钱包的用户评价和安全历史,确保它们具有强大的安全功能,例如双重认证和加密存储方式。此外,易用性、兼容性、费用和客户服务等因素也应当纳入考虑之中。多做一些相关调查,才能做出明智的选择。
相关比特币钱包的备份与恢复方法有哪些?
比特币钱包的备份和恢复是保障数字资产安全的关键步骤。对于软件钱包,用户通常可以在钱包设置中找到备份选项。用户可以导出私钥或助记词,这些信息在恢复时至关重要。而对于硬件钱包,厂商一般也提供相应的备份选项,用户需妥善保存恢复码和私钥。
在需要恢复钱包时,用户只需使用备份的私钥或助记词,重新导入钱包软件,便可以恢复对比特币的全部控制权。另外,对于纸钱包,尽量确保其存储在安全且干燥的地方,避免水损与火灾等意外。
相关比特币钱包的未来发展趋势是什么?
随着区块链技术的不断创新,比特币钱包未来也会朝向更安全、更便捷的方向发展。首先,硬件钱包会逐渐普及,配合生物识别技术实现更加安全的身份验证。同时,基于人工智能的反欺诈系统也会被更多钱包应用,以检测和预防可疑的交易行为。
其次,用户体验方面也会持续,钱包将为用户提供更为友好的界面和多币种支持,满足用户快速交易的需求。随着智能合约的兴起,钱包将逐渐支持更多的功能,包括去中心化金融(DeFi)等,使得用户可以在一个平台上完成多种操作。
总体而言,比特币钱包作为连接用户与区块链世界的桥梁,未来将会迎来更多创新,进一步提高用户的安全性和便捷性。
本文通过对比特币钱包的工作原理和相关问题的详细分析,旨在帮助读者深入理解比特币钱包的使用与保护,确保在数字货币领域的投资更加安全和高效。希望能够给予读者在数字货币世界中的启示与指导。